Exploring the World of Interactive Storytelling
Interactive storytelling has become incredibly popular, offering players the chance to shape narratives and influence outcomes through their choices. This genre often goes beyond traditional gameplay mechanics, focusing on character development, emotional resonance, and complex moral dilemmas. Many interactive narrative experiences leverage branching storylines, where the player’s decisions directly impact the plot and lead to multiple possible endings. This level of agency empowers players and encourages repeated playthroughs to uncover all the hidden paths and possibilities. The richness of these digital worlds allows for deep immersion and a powerful connection to the characters and events unfolding on screen. The quality of the writing and the depth of the world-building are critical to the success of this type of game, drawing players into an experience that transcends simple entertainment.
The Role of Player Agency
Player agency is the core tenet of interactive storytelling. It’s the feeling of genuine control that makes these experiences so compelling. When players feel like their actions truly matter – that their choices have consequences – they become more invested in the narrative. This contrast strongly with linear narratives, where the story progresses regardless of the audience’s input. Effective implementation of player agency requires careful design, balancing player freedom with a cohesive and engaging storyline. The trick is to allow meaningful choices that impact the world and the characters without breaking the narrative flow or creating illogical outcomes. This careful balancing act is what separates truly remarkable interactive stories from those that fall short.
| Genre | Level of Agency | Typical Outcomes |
|---|---|---|
| Visual Novels | Moderate – Choice-driven dialogue | Multiple endings based on relationship paths |
| Role-Playing Games (RPGs) | High – Character customization, world impact | Extensive branching storylines and player-defined narratives |
| Adventure Games | Moderate to High – Puzzle solving, decision-making | Varied outcomes based on player actions and discoveries |
The table above illustrates how different genres utilize player agency to varying degrees, each contributing to the immersive quality of the gaming experience. The Social Dimension of Gaming
Gaming has evolved from a solitary pursuit to a highly social activity. Online multiplayer games allow players to connect with friends and strangers from around the world, collaborate on challenges, and compete for victory. This social interaction adds a new dimension to the gaming experience, fostering a sense of community and belonging. The ability to communicate with other players through voice chat, text messaging, or in-game emotes enhances the feeling of immersion and allows for the formation of meaningful relationships. Cooperative gameplay encourages teamwork and strategic thinking, while competitive gameplay tests skills and provides a thrilling sense of accomplishment. The social aspects of gaming are particularly appealing to those who seek connection and camaraderie.

Accessibility and Inclusivity in Gaming
The gaming industry is increasingly recognizing the importance of accessibility and inclusivity. Historically, gaming was often perceived as a male-dominated hobby, but this perception is rapidly changing. Efforts are being made to create games that appeal to a broader audience, regardless of gender, age, ethnicity, or physical ability. Developers are incorporating accessibility features into their games, such as customizable controls, subtitles, and colorblind modes, to ensure that everyone can enjoy the experience. Furthermore, there’s a growing emphasis on creating diverse and representative characters and storylines, reflecting the richness and complexity of the real world. This commitment to inclusivity not only expands the player base but also fosters a more welcoming and supportive gaming community. The movement towards greater accessibility ensures that more people can participate in this exciting form of entertainment.
The benefits of increased inclusivity transcend mere demographics, often resulting in richer storylines and more relatable characters. When developers draw inspiration from a wider range of experiences and perspectives, the resulting games are more meaningful and resonant. A further boost to accessibility comes from cloud gaming platforms, allowing access to games on devices with lower processing power, contributing to a wider reach.
